Ive tried to take off my homer glasses and make these attractive to both sides. I know that most teams dont want to part with their 1sts, but I was trying to think of what would pry them away. If you disagree with my explanation, what tweaks would you suggest?

EDM: Pageau is worth a first+prospect. Most ACGMs have him going for such.
You send a 3rd back and take Sam Gagne for cap reasons. PoolParty has stated he will never play for the Oilers.

WPG: WPG needs experienced D and responsible depth forwards. Tierney gives them the flexibility to load the top line Laine Scheifele Wheeler - Connor Tierney Ehlers - Roslovic Little Perrault - Copp Lowry Appleton. We take back a first in the late 20s and a B+ RW Prospect. We throw in the late 2nd next year to grease the wheels. Tierney is RFA, so he wont just leave like Hayes or Stastny

PIT: Bjugstadt is not producing at all. JJ is a dead lug of a contract. Both are expensive and have 1+ years left. PIT sits in 7th, so late 1st round pick. They get an expiring Vet in Gagne. They get a speedy cheap depth winger in Ennis. They get a ton of cap relief.

NYI: I know Ladd has the NMC. I still want to put the trade up. He is playing in the AHL right now. NYI likes this trade because it gets them some value for Ho-Sang. It also gets them out of Ladds 5.5x4. They get a 2 wingers. 1 that has actual value. Should be able to play in their system mid-6. 1 is a veteran, has value if NYI gets injuries in the playoffs, expires after this year.

NYI also get Chlapik and 5th to grease the wheels. We have a ton of C depth prospects. Chlapik doesnt have a future with the Sens but he could be great for NYI whose prospect pool is most shallow at C.
